Uploading Process

Uploading videos to YouTube is straightforward. You can either drag and drop files into the upload area or select them directly from your device. Remember, the upload process requires patience, as it involves several steps, including processing and setting adjustments.

Visibility Settings

Consider setting your videos to ‘private’ or ‘unlisted’ initially. This allows for processing time, ideally around two hours, for checks like copyright claims. Exceptions exist for time-sensitive content, such as breaking news, which may need immediate publication.

Essential Settings

Properly label content intended for children under 13 to avoid legal issues. Utilize YouTube Studio to adjust settings for future uploads, streamlining the process.

Video Packaging

Titles should be specific, informative, and keyword-rich to enhance discoverability. Thumbnails should be clear and engaging, using minimal visual elements to attract viewers.

Engagement Strategies

Guide viewers to more content using end screens rather than merely requesting subscriptions. This fosters a deeper connection with your audience. Carefully configure monetization settings, particularly for sensitive topics, ensuring ad-friendly content through self-certification.

Video Description

Focus on the first two lines of your description, as they are crucial for viewer engagement. Include video chapters and a call to action. While metadata aids discoverability, the title and thumbnail have a greater impact.

Advanced Features

Use A/B testing for thumbnails to refine their effectiveness. Managing playlists can group related content, enhancing viewer retention.

Minor Settings

Selecting the correct category is more important than using tags. Enable comments to encourage interaction, and consider automatic subtitles to improve accessibility.

Final Steps Before Publishing

Before publishing, use a checklist to ensure all elements are complete. Align your publishing strategy with audience activity to optimize engagement.

Additional Tips

  • Hashtags: Of limited importance but can be used strategically.
  • Premieres: Useful for significant launches, especially for experienced creators.
